KIU Titans and coach Brian Wathum have parted ways by mutual consent.
The National Basketball League side has embarked on a search for a new coach before league start on April 2, 2021.
A close source has disclosed that coach Wathum has got a ‘juicy deal’ in Mbarara, but this website could not confirm the developments.

Wathum has told The-SportsNation that “I am not liberty to talk about the details at the moment, but I just want to concentrate on my family now.”
Efforts to reach KIU have been fruitless.
Wathum joined KIU Titans in March 2017 when he replaced Chris Kyebambe.
His best achievement at KIU is a runners up medal when they lost to City Oilers in the best of seven final series in 2017.

Wathum has previously coached Power, Knight Riders and JKL Dolphins.
The Titans, formed in 2002, have already re-signed forward Denis Balungu as they look to strengthen their squad.
